Pronunciation: /ˌkɹɪmɪnəlaɪzˈeɪʃən/

noun

Etymology: From criminal + -ization or criminalize + -ation.

  1. The act of making a previously legal activity illegal, the act of making something a criminal offence.

    And of course, s/m players who participate in breath play will also be more vulnerable to criminalization under such a new law.

  2. The act of turning someone into a criminal by making their activities illegal.
